**Ticket #4471 — Search relevance tuning (Burrowlight Search).** For the weekly sync: after re-weighting title matches to 2.3x and demoting stale listings, precision on the Farwick test set improved noticeably, but recall on synonym-heavy queries dropped. Dario suggests we hold the decay curve constant and only ship the field boosts this cycle. Annotated query samples are attached to the ticket. The evaluation run we discussed was produced from the build identified by the token below.

trace token, yahop-tagep: htk14_b5f905a255d9e9

**Release checklist — item 7: export timezone sanity check**

Before signing off a Brambleworks release, export the "Daily Summary" report from a staging workspace set to a non-UTC timezone and confirm the date boundaries match the in-app view. New folks: off-by-one-day totals mean the offset logic regressed, and that blocks the release. Log the result in the checklist thread and attach the build identifier shown beneath this line.

build token for tajeg-bajep: htk14_409ba9df6b8acb

**Q: Who can grant editor roles in the Larkspur wiki?**

Only members of the steward group. Role changes are logged and reviewed weekly. Viewer is the default; editor requires manager sign-off. If all stewards are unavailable, the emergency admin account can be unsealed, which prompts for the recovery passphrase below.

strongbox words: rusael-wenmir-quenir-ralvan-novix-holath-belax

## Nightly Reindex — Environments

Heads up: the Wrenfield search reindex kicks off nightly in every environment, but only prod matters for paging. Staging reindexes a tiny sample set, so a failure there is usually ignorable. If the prod job overruns past four hours, queries start serving the stale index — annoying but not an outage. Check the indexer pod logs first. The prod job runs with these values.

service settings:
BRIIX_PIN=8582
BRIIX_TENANT=raleth
BRIIX_METRICS_HOST=metrics.briix.urlaqstack.example
BRIIX_SEAL=seal_c11ef522
BRIIX_STANDBY_TEAM=ulaok